  "message": "Make CFX_AggDeviceDriver::DrawDeviceText() respect RGB byte order\n\nThis method is only implemented on macOS, where it does not respect the\n`m_bRgbByteOrder` bit and always draws text in the specified color.\nChange it to swap the red/blue channels when `m_bRgbByteOrder` is set.\n\nAlong the way:\n- Rename the `argb` parameter to `color` in fx_apple_impl.cpp matches\n  fx_apple_impl.h, as well as all other DrawDeviceText() impls.\n- Clarify a comment that claims DrawDeviceText() always returns false.\n\nBug: 374852576\nChange-Id: I3b0a87fc569da3969b136457c45448b9b80bc03f\nReviewed-on: https://pdfium-review.googlesource.com/c/pdfium/+/125371\nReviewed-by: Thomas Sepez \u003ctsepez@google.com\u003e\nCommit-Queue: Lei Zhang \u003cthestig@chromium.org\u003e\nReviewed-by: Tom Sepez \u003ctsepez@chromium.org\u003e\n",
